Help on transplanting problem
Hey all, ive had to transplant one of my seedlings three times in the last week b/c of diffrent problems. It was stunted the second time , but now its drooping over and looks like it might loose hope. I THINK it might be overwatering cuz i watered it every time i transplanted but i didnt put a whole lot so im not sure. any advice would be appreciated. thanks

Help on transplanting problem
Hey
Transplanting for sprouts are quite dangerous (1 time its ok..2times its getting dangerous and 3 times...well...be careful ) but tis might be the combinaison of transplanting/watering that weakened the plant. Jst stop watering it for a cople of days and the water it each morning with approx 50 to 100 ml of water.
